A DNR Incident management team has been brought in to oversee the Chinook Fire in Pacific County. The fire that started before noon last Tuesday is now about 139 acres in size and said to be 43 percent contained at last check. Crews are fighting the fire from the ground and in the air. So far there are no evacuations or closures being ordered. Another update should be out this morning.
